10 Inspiring Quotes by Martin Luther King

A prominent leader in the American civil rights movement, Dr. Martin Luther King, Jr. is a national icon revered for his tremendous impact in the history of African Americans. 
In time for Martin Luther King, Jr. Day, observed this year on Monday, January 21, the following is a collection of some of the legend’s most memorable quotes, which together capture his ardent faith in justice and peace. 
1.
ON THE POWER OF LOVE 

“Darkness cannot drive out darkness; only light can do that. Hate cannot drive out hate; only love can do that.”
2.
ON TOGETHERNESS
“We must live together as brothers or perish together as fools.”
3.
ON THE MEANING OF PEACE
“True peace is not merely the absence of tension: it is the presence of justice.”
4.
ON LEADERSHIP
“Ultimately a genuine leader is not a searcher for consensus, but a molder of consensus.”
